Top Michigan Basketball Recruits Face-off

SPRINGFIELD, Virginia– Five-star recruits Caleb Houstan and Moussa Diabate become teammates in a few months at the University of Michigan. On Sunday, January 17, the two were opponents as the nation’s top-ranked high school basketball teams squared off in the GEICO ESPN High School Basketball Showcase, resulting in No. 1 Montverde Academy taking down No. 2 IMG Academy, 55-51.

These two teams are always bound to play close games since they are two of the country’s best high school programs. As a result, the 2019 matchup of the same tournament saw IMG win on a late dunk to secure a one-point victory.

This game was different out of the gate, Montverde jumped out to a double-digit lead in the first quarter; they did this behind a strong performance from 2022 prospect Jalen Duren. According to ESPN, Duren is a five-star recruit and the number two overall recruit in the 2022 class. Duren’s defense was critical to keeping Diabate and IMG out of the paint. Duren finished with 10 points, 8 rebounds, and 6 blocks.

IMG would not go away easy, pulling within one-possession in the fourth. Tamar Bates helped IMG pull back within single-digits and keep the game close. Bates, a four-star recruit committed to the University of Texas, was the high-scorer for the game. He finished with 17 points and 3 rebounds.

A late post bucket from Duren and a game-sealing free throw from Houstan helped Montverde hold off their rivals from IMG.

Houstan bests his future Michigan teammate DIabate 

Outside of the growing rivalry between these two Florida teams, the storyline coming into the game was the matchup of two future Michigan Wolverines. Michigan coach Juwan Howard’s 2021 recruiting class currently ranks No. 1 in the country, largely due to the two five-stars, Houstan and DIabate.

It was Houstan (No. 7 recruit in the nation, according to ESPN) who bested Diabate (No. 8 in the nation), leading his team to victory and turning in the better individual performance. He led Montverde with 16 points on 2/5 shooting from three. With IMG trailing by just three with under a minute to go, Houstan drained a clutch free throw to seal the game.

Diabate was frustrated on offense all game thanks to the strong defensive effort from Jalen Duren.

If his two top recruits were not enough to get coach Juawn Howard watching, his son, Jett Howard, also plays for IMG Academy. This is because he is the No. 36 overall recruit in the 2022 class, and the four-star showed his ability to knock down shots and score in a variety of ways.
